Rayne man accused of allegations of abuse against child sex

A Rayne -Man has been charged with charges of abuse against child sex for the fourth time since 2021, information shows.

Julian “Trey” Marie Aucoin III, 41, was indicted on Thursday by an Acadia Parish Grand Jury.

They accused him on a counted sexual battery of a young younger than 13 years; undue behavior with an eight -year -old child; And three bills of rape of a child who was nine years old at that time.

This is Aucoin’s fourth case of child sex abuse, Acadia Parish Show. He is currently held in the Riverbend Detection Center in Lake Providence; His bond is set at $ 2.5 million, items show.

Back in November 2024, He was booked On warrants that accuse him of sexual battery, incorrectly unfair behavior with young people and three counts first degree rape. These accusations led to this week’s prosecution.

Aucoin has already posted bond for three other cases of child sex abuse; He has posted $ 250,000 bonds twice and $ 500,000 once, posts show.

Register at Louisiana Secretary of State indicates that Aucoin is an officer for multiple Acadia Parish companies, including Aucoin’s truck and excavation.

Aucoin has been booked four times since 2021 on charges of child sex. Poster at Acadia Parish Clerk of Court indicates several continues, almost all of Aucoin’s lawyer.

In April 2021, He was booked with Undue behavior with a young and computer -aided call of a minor. He published a bond of $ 250,000 and was released. In that case, the alleged victim was 15 years old at the time of the incident, and court mines indicate that the child is going on an Acadia Parish High School. That case had a court date, but it continued after his lawyer said he would be in another trial. There is a hearing in the case for next month, items show.

A few months later, in July 2021, he were arrested again And booked on a sexual battery charge. In that case, he published $ 500,000 bond and was released. In that case, it was the alleged victim – another child – younger than 15 years. The latest event in that case was a trial for May 2024, which continued – again at Aucoin’s lawyer.

Since December 2023, He was arrested againThis time booked with rape, oral sexual battery and sexual battery. In that case, the alleged victim was again younger than 15 years, according to the indictment. In that case, Aucoin’s lawyer has submitted a proposal that claims that DA will not produce registers of the rape victim’s gynecologist for him.
